Summary:Coronavirus disease 2019 (COVID-19) is an infectious disease caused by a severe acute respiratory syndrome coronavirus-2 (SARS-CoV-2) that caused a pandemic around the world. One of the main thing that could be done in order to help those people who have been infected and to prevent the virus from spreading is by maintaining and boosting the immune system. Even though the virus is known to attack the respiratory system, COVID19 would start to affect brains cognitive function. This secondary effect could be caused either by direct infection by SARS-CoV-2 to the brain, or it could happen through an excessive inflammation followed by a damage to the peripheral organs which indirectly caused another damage to the cognitive system of the patient. Immunonutritione are series of nutrients that have activity in modulating the immune system. Apart of boosting our immune system, immunonutrition also has a positive impact on our brain cognitive activity. This literature review is made specifically to understand which nutrients are able to modulate our immune system as well as helps to improve our brain's cognitive activity and its application to face COVID-19 pandemic. This review was done by collecting a series of international data from 2015 and 2021 through the search engine such as Google Scholar and Pubmed with a predetermined keywords. Then those relevant data were appraised and interpreted. International journal that are used must at least have a Q1 to Q3 index at Scimago. From those data it could be found that there are some immunonutrients’ activity which are protein, fatty acids, vitamin C, vitamin D, vitamin E, vitamin B12, folic acid, zinc, magnesium, potassium, selenium and iron which would help to modulate the immune system which is related to inflammation, antioxidants and directly associated with cell function and act as a shield to improve nervous system within the brain.
